Mythical thinking, scientific discourses and research dissemination
1Department of Psychology, NTNU, Trondheim, Norway. hroar.klempe@svt.ntnu.no
Abstract:
This article focuses on some principles for understanding. By taking Anna Mikulak's article "Mismatches between 'scientific' and 'non-scientific' ways of knowing and their contributions to public understanding of science" (IPBS 2011) as a point of departure, the idea of demarcation criteria for scientific and non-scientific discourses is addressed. Yet this is juxtaposed with mythical thinking, which is supposed to be the most salient trait of non-scientific discourses. The author demonstrates how the most widespread demarcation criterion, the criterion of verification, is self-contradictory, not only when it comes to logic, but also in the achievement of isolating natural sciences from other forms of knowledge. According to Aristotle induction is a rhetorical device and as far as scientific statements are based on inductive inferences, they are relying on humanities, which rhetoric is a part of. Yet induction also has an empirical component by being based on sense-impressions, which is not a part of the rhetoric, but the psychology. Also the myths are understood in a rhetorical (Lévi-Strauss) and a psychological (Cassirer) perspective. Thus it is argued that both scientific and non-scientific discourses can be mythical.
